Kashgar Old City In-Depth Travel: Step Into a 2,000-Year Living Fossil of the Western Regions
Kashgar Old City is China's only fully preserved Uyghur earthen architecture complex, continuously inhabited for over 2,000 years. It's not a museum—it's a living city. This guide unpacks the labyrinthine old city—where to watch coppersmiths at work and where to drink the most authentic brick tea.
